There is no single symptom that automatically means you need an IV. A clinician considers your symptoms, ability to drink and keep fluids down, urine output, vital signs, medical history and the suspected cause of dehydration.
Mild dehydration can often be treated with oral fluids and electrolytes, while more significant cases may require IV hydration or another level of medical care.
Not necessarily. Mild dehydration can often improve with water, electrolyte drinks or oral rehydration solutions.
IV hydration may be considered when oral fluids cannot be tolerated, are inadequate or a clinician determines that IV treatment is medically appropriate.
Possible signs include thirst, dry mouth, darker urine, reduced urination, weakness, fatigue, headache, dizziness, lightheadedness and nausea.
These symptoms may also have causes other than dehydration, particularly when they are severe or persistent.
Yes. Repeated vomiting can cause fluid loss while also making it difficult to drink enough fluid to replace what your body is losing.
Inability to keep fluids down can increase the risk of dehydration. The appropriate treatment depends on the severity and duration of vomiting and any additional symptoms.
Significant or worsening symptoms may require urgent or hospital-level evaluation.
Yes. Diarrhea can cause loss of both fluid and electrolytes. The risk increases when diarrhea is frequent or is accompanied by vomiting, fever or poor fluid intake.
Yes. Food poisoning commonly causes vomiting and diarrhea, which can result in fluid and electrolyte loss. Some patients may be appropriate for mobile evaluation and hydration, while severe illness may require a higher level of care.
IV fluids enter the bloodstream directly, but how quickly a patient feels better varies.
The response depends on the degree of dehydration, the underlying cause and whether another illness is contributing to the symptoms.
Dehydration can contribute to dizziness and lightheadedness, particularly when standing. However, dizziness can also be caused by many other medical conditions.
Headache can occur with dehydration, especially following heat exposure, illness, travel, exercise or inadequate fluid intake.
Sudden or unusually severe headaches should not automatically be assumed to be caused by dehydration.
Fluid loss can sometimes be associated with a faster heart rate. Because an elevated heart rate can have many causes, persistent or significant symptoms should be medically evaluated.
Yes. Hot weather and heavy sweating can significantly increase fluid loss. Heat-related illness can become serious, particularly when accompanied by confusion, fainting or severe symptoms.
Alcohol can contribute to fluid loss and may also be associated with vomiting, nausea, headache and poor oral intake. A medical evaluation can help determine whether symptoms represent simple dehydration or another condition.
Travel can contribute to dehydration because people may drink less, change their eating schedule, consume alcohol or caffeine, or become ill during a trip.

Severe or rapidly worsening dehydration can require emergency care.
Call 911 or seek emergency evaluation for fainting, confusion, inability to stay awake, severe weakness, signs of shock, chest pain, significant breathing difficulty or other life-threatening symptoms.
